    Been driving by for years; an errand in Boonton allowed me to stop and pick up some lunch to-go.  

    Ample parking outside...walked in and it's like a cozy little corner place. Signs boast of homemade Polish food, so that's what I thought of.

    Very nice lady at the counter literally showed me all the specials in the display counter. I'm pretty simple so I stuck with a chicken cutlet and some pierogis...but the pork cutlet stuffed w/ Ham & cheese looked really good. They offered 3 different kind of pierogis, I stuck with the potato & cheese.

    Since my wife's family is Polish/Slovak I've had a lot of pirogies in my time. These were homemade and awesome. I was also surprised at large portion of chicken cutlet I got when I made it to my destination. A lot of food.

    Bonus in the Roadhouse is the turntable that plays LPs (vinyl!)...along with the stack of records. I'll have to take a look when I'm not in a rush.

    I'll be back...I liked this place a lot!!!

    Was looking for a place to meet my nephew on his way to NY... it was an easy on/off of rt 287 and the reviews were good so we figured we would try it.

    I had a cheese blintz with cherry sauce and sour cream that was just as good as I remember my grandmother making. Light and perfectly cooked!

    I bought a lot of things to send with my nephew. Chicken cutlet sandwich which he loved, a crispy yummy potato pancake, stuffed cabbage and two kinds of pierogis. My dad loved it all and he was born in Poland and is a very picky eater. My husband and I had cheese and also sauerkraut and mushroom pierogis. Delicious.

    Will definitely be going back. Very reasonable and fresh. Booths (3) for eat in as well as two (?) tables.
